About me

Anyone interested in having counselling will find a flood of options, I want to help you decide whether I would be a suitable candidate to help you based on my training and background.

My training, practice and life experience shows me that the best way to help people is to give them a safe space to explore their life learnings and let them talk through their thoughts and feelings. I will help you find a your own path forward by respecting your opinions and listening with unconditional positive regard.

I provide a broad range of counselling services to my clients, but I have a keen interest in helping young adults and their families including those who have encountered emotional health (ADHD, ADD, OCD) or physical health (epilepsy, diabetes) challenges. I also have personal direct and indirect experiences of loss at a young age and gender dysphoria.

I follow my husband as he travels for work, for two weeks in France, and two weeks in the UK. If you travel a lot for work or follow a partner abroad and would like to talk about your life, please take the time to contact me.

Because of my travelling between France and the UK, I only offer online counselling, if it is not something you have considered before we can discuss its merits in our first session. I am very flexible in terms of availability as I can work any time of the day or evening.

Whether you are unfamiliar with the concept of counselling and don’t know if it’s right for you or have a clear and immediate need please reach out today. We start with a no-obligation session to determine whether we feel we can work together and explore the next steps.

If we are both happy to proceed further, then we will create a mutually agreeable series of one to ten sessions at a frequency of your choosing. At the end of each series, we will review the next steps with the option to extend our arrangement.

British Association for Counselling & Psychotherapy (BACP)

BACP is one of the UK’s leading professional bodies for counselling and psychotherapy with around 60,000 members. The Association has several different categories of membership, including Student Member, Individual Member, Registered Member MBACP,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Accred) and Senior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Snr Acccred).

Registered and accredited members are listed on the BACP Register, which shows that they have demonstrated BACP’s recommended standards for training, proficiency and ethical practice. The BACP Register was the first register of psychological therapists to be accredited by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).

Accredited and senior accredited membership are voluntary categories for members who choose to undertake a rigorous application and assessment process to demonstrate additional standards around practice, training and supervision.

Individual members will have completed an appropriate counselling or psychotherapy course and started to practise, but they won’t appear on the BACP Register until they've demonstrated that they meet the standards for registration. Student members are still in the process of completing their training.

All members are bound by the BACP Ethical Framework and a Professional Conduct Procedure.

Accredited Register Scheme

The Accredited Register Scheme was set up in 2013 by the Department of Health (DoH) as a way to recognise organisations that hold voluntary registers which meet certain standards. These standards are set by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).
